Weird Firebird headlight motor issue, stays energized

I'm trying to get this squared away before tomorrow, but basically I bought a reman'd headlight motor for my 84 T/A (3-wire connector). I installed it, plugged the connector in, and as soon as I connect the battery, the motor gets energized, opens the headlight, and STAYS energized, and the headlight switch is OFF. It doesn't respond to the headlight switch at all (the light does come on / off though). The other headlight works normal.

I can't tell if the motor unit is the problem, or maybe one of the relays. Any ideas?

Re: Weird Firebird headlight motor issue, stays energized

Turned out to be a bad Motor, defective right out of the box. I bought it online - a rebuilt A1 Cardone headlight motor. Just a heads up for you all.
